操作系统
barryq
这个作者很懒,什么都没留下…
展开
-
虚拟内存与页面缓存
操作系统并不直接把内存传给进程,而是现在内核中将内存抽象化。这就是虚拟内存的机制。这样可以使进程无需考虑自己使用的内存位于什么位置,可以认为必然从OX000地址开始,这样处理就能更方便。 操作系统会一次性读出磁盘上的内容,类似的虚拟内存机制给进程分配内存的时候也不是一个字节一个字节地访问,而是分配好适当的大小(4kb左右)并传递给进程。这样的一个内存块称为“页面”。进程要求分配内存时,原创 2013-04-15 10:53:51 · 1555 阅读 · 0 评论 -
关于操作系统调优
关于调优的意思,可能许多人认为是将软件本身的性能提到到二到三倍吧。调优的真正含义是“即找到瓶颈并去除之”。本来,想让原有硬件或软件的性能超越自身限制,无论如何是不可能的。能做到的是“找到问题所在并去除之,以充分发挥硬件或者软件本身的性能“而已。 另外,现在的操作系统和中间件的设置上在默认状态下就能充分发挥其性能。原创 2013-04-15 10:55:10 · 1067 阅读 · 0 评论 -
读取磁盘内容
访问磁盘上某一具体信息,由3部分时间组成: 1.查找时间(磁头定位到相应柱面(磁道)的时间,0.1s) 2.等待时间(盘片旋转到相应盘块的时间,0.0083s(7200rpm)) 3.传输时间(数据通过系统总线传到内存的时间,一个字节大概0.02us) 磁盘以盘块(block)为单位读取数据,即每次读入同一盘块内的所有数据。磁盘I原创 2013-04-15 10:52:55 · 973 阅读 · 0 评论 -
su与su -命令的差别
su 只能切换到管理员用户权限,不使用管理员的登陆脚本和搜索路径su - 不但能切换到管理员权限而且使用管理员登陆脚本和搜索路径实例:$pwd/home/deron (当前用户目录)$su #pwd (再次查看路径)/home/deron (还是当前用户目录)但是如果换成su -的话结果如下:$pwd/home/de原创 2013-04-15 09:56:19 · 1510 阅读 · 0 评论 -
关于系统时间的几个问题
装了windows7和centos 6.0双系统一段时间了,一直有个小问题硌应着我,就是两者的系统时间总是不同,相差8个小时,linux下的系统时间总是比windows早8个小时,也就是说当windows是早上8点的,linux下面则是下午六点了。我把windows下面的系统时间设置正确之后,linux下的就不对,把linux下的设置正确以后,windows又不对了。觉得是个小问题,也没管它。原创 2013-04-15 10:55:59 · 1108 阅读 · 0 评论